Getting a Vauxhall Crossland X on finance

Getting a used Vauxhall Crossland X and navigating through financial options might seem daunting, but here’s a step-by-step guide to streamline the process for you.

1. Understand Your Financial Standing:

  • Budget Appropriately: Make sure to take into account all expenses: the car, insurance, maintenance, and potential loan interest.
  • Credit Score Insight: A healthy credit score could equate to more favourable loan terms.

2. Explore Various Financing Options:

a. Bank Loan:
  • Pros: Known for clear-cut terms and possible fixed rates.
  • Cons: Your credit score often significantly influences eligibility and rates.
b. Hire Purchase (HP):
  • Pros: Straightforward and results in owning the vehicle.
  • Cons: Can involve higher monthly payments than alternative methods.
c. Personal Contract Purchase (PCP):
  • Pros: Generally has lower monthly payments and provides options at the end of the term.
  • Cons: A large final payment is necessary to own the car outright.
d. Dealer Financing:
  • Pros: Convenient and may have exclusive promotions.
  • Cons: Can carry higher interest rates than other financial institutions.
e. Peer-to-Peer Lending (P2P):
  • Pros: May offer competitive rates and can be an easy online process.
  • Cons: Ensure the platform is credible and understand all terms clearly.

3. Buying Process:

a. Choosing a Dealer:
  • Find one with robust reviews and, if possible, personal recommendations.
b. Negotiating:
  • Knowledge about the Vauxhall Crossland X's general market price can be a powerful tool in negotiation.
c. Contract Review:
  • Ensure you read, understand, and agree with all terms before signing.
d. Insurance Setup:
  • Ensure your new vehicle is insured before driving away.

4. Ongoing Ownership Considerations:

  • Maintenance: Regular servicing helps in elongating vehicle life.
  • Loan Repayments: Ensure timeliness to avoid damaging your credit score.

5. Extra Tips:

  • Vehicle Check: Confirm the condition of the vehicle and be aware of any potential issues.
  • Car Depreciation: Remember that cars generally depreciate and factor this into your financial plans.
  • Warranty: Check any existing warranty and consider whether an extended warranty is worth the investment.

About the Vauxhall Crossland X

In the thriving world of compact SUVs, Vauxhall's Crossland X has emerged as a strong contender, bringing with it a blend of practicality, style, and innovative features. The Crossland X stands as a testament to Vauxhall's commitment to meeting the ever-evolving needs of UK motorists.

Origins and Positioning: Introduced in 2017, the Crossland X replaced the Meriva in Vauxhall's lineup, shifting the brand's focus from MPVs to the more in-demand compact SUV segment. This move mirrored the trend of families favouring SUVs over traditional MPVs.

Design and Interiors: Boasting a bold and contemporary look, the Crossland X features a distinctive two-tone roof, angular headlights, and Vauxhall's signature grille. Inside, drivers are treated to a modern cabin, equipped with the latest infotainment options, including touchscreen displays and smartphone integration. Practicality is also a highlight, with ample boot space and flexible seating arrangements.

Performance and Efficiency: Vauxhall offers a range of engines for the Crossland X, from economical petrol options to efficient diesel variants. Paired with smooth transmissions, the Crossland X ensures a comfortable ride, suited for both city commutes and longer journeys.

The Competition: In the UK, the Crossland X goes head-to-head with rivals like the Renault Captur, Peugeot 2008, and Nissan Juke. Yet, with its unique design, generous equipment levels, and the backing of Vauxhall's extensive dealership network, it holds its own in this competitive market.
